Sanibel Captiva Bank Rewards Employees with Eighth Year of Mid-Year Bonuses

Fort Myers, Florida, USA - In a heartwarming gesture that continues to foster goodwill and dedication, the Sanibel Captiva Community Bank has recently awarded mid-year bonuses to its employees for the eighth consecutive year. This move, made possible through ongoing savings under federal tax law, reflects the bank’s commitment to its staff’s hard work and loyalty. While executive management members are excluded from this bonus program, President and CEO Kyle DeCicco is keen to point out that it is the bank’s employees who are pivotal to its success.
As noted by Fort Myers Beach Talk, the Sanibel Captiva Community Bank’s workforce boasts impressive longevity. The average tenure stands at seven years, with nearly 60% of employees having served there for more than five years. What’s more, 22% of the staff have been loyal to the bank for over a decade, and seven employees have been part of the team since its inception in 2003.

Making a Difference in the Community
With over $1 billion in total assets and a staff of more than 120, Sanibel Captiva Community Bank does more than just banking. It has made a significant impact on the local community, contributing over $4.5 million to more than 400 charitable causes since its founding. Employees also actively volunteer nearly 1,000 hours each year, highlighting a commitment to community involvement.
As the bank continues to grow, with nine locations around Lee County including a temporary office on Fort Myers Beach while a permanent branch is under development, it remains a beacon for both exceptional banking services and as a desirable employer. The institution offers a range of financial services from personal and business checking to residential and commercial lending, catering to the local needs while embracing technological advances for secure banking experiences.
